Xymena Kurowska is a scholar working on Sociology and Political Science, Political Science and International Relations and Gender Studies. According to data from OpenAlex, Xymena Kurowska has authored 24 papers receiving a total of 350 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in Sociology and Political Science, 12 papers in Political Science and International Relations and 3 papers in Gender Studies. Recurrent topics in Xymena Kurowska's work include Global Security and Public Health (7 papers), Peacebuilding and International Security (5 papers) and Global Peace and Security Dynamics (5 papers). Xymena Kurowska is often cited by papers focused on Global Security and Public Health (7 papers), Peacebuilding and International Security (5 papers) and Global Peace and Security Dynamics (5 papers). Xymena Kurowska collaborates with scholars based in Austria, United Kingdom and Netherlands. Xymena Kurowska's co-authors include Berit Bliesemann de Guevara, Charlotte Heath-Kelly, Anna Leander, Tanja Aalberts, Maria Mälksoo, Bence Németh, Tim Stevens, Christopher Daase, Dennis Broeders and Marcos Tourinho and has published in prestigious journals such as European Journal of International Relations, Security Dialogue and International Political Sociology.
